LOW DIET and no hunger
My Father (53 age) is having a problem related to hunger.. Actually he eat very less in breakfast and lunch and he doesn't take the dinner mostly.. He says that his stomach is full and he is not hungry.. Please help

His weight is okay. Try yo give him light food like milk porridge, khichdi, veg dalia dal rice with vegetables as main meals and soup, juice ,buttermilk, fruits, sattu or any othee healthy snacks as small meals then share again after 1 week.
